105 CMR, § 430.331 - Minimum Daily Food Requirements for Residential, Travel or Trip Camps

(A) The operator of each residential, travel or trip camp shall provide at least three meals per day for every full day that campers are present and shall provide nutritious meals suited to the specific needs of the campers.
(B) Foods served shall meet the recommendations of the Dietary Guidelines for Americans -Nutritional Goals for Age/Sex Groups Based on Dietary Reference Intakes and Dietary Guidelines, of the Federal Dietary Guidelines Advisory Committee, adjusted for age, sex and activity. The only exception shall be by written medical direction.
